Custom tables
If you choose Automatic for the
NUMTYPE
setting, the table of
evaluations in Numeric view will follow the settings in the
Numeric Setup view. That is, the independent variable will start
with the
NUMSTART
setting and increment by the
NUMSTEP
setting.
(These settings are explained in “Common operations in Numeric
Setup view” on page 105.) However, you can choose to build
your own table where just the values you enter appear as
independent variables.
1. Open Numeric Setup view.
SM
2. Choose BuildYourOwn from the
NUMTYPE
menu.
3. Open Numeric view.
Numeric view will be empty.
4. In the independent
column—the left-most
column—enter a value of
interest.
5. Tap .
6. If you still have other values to
evaluate, repeat from step 4.
Deleting
data
To delete one row of data in your custom table, place the cursor
in that row and press
C
.
To delete all the data in your custom table:
